Output 2bd81acb0ec07f05460205dfbb27e6472efc2372f7e84e011ce5f7f8b5484991:2

value
36598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807cf9573eb1e7c506ab5b1f41760141c72185e7 OP_EQUAL
address
3DQQ8SeGJUdYEq1pMrMXq8XLAkbNRe3Pjv
transaction
2bd81acb0ec07f05460205dfbb27e6472efc2372f7e84e011ce5f7f8b5484991
confirmations
209261
spent
true